The IBM Notes application supports the .nsf file format. This file is known as Lotus Notes. It contains different kinds of data such as appointments, emails, forms, documents, and views. These are stored in a single NSF file for business collaboration like a PST/OST file. The NSF files are easy to access in IBM Lotus Notes and IBM Domino.

Manual Way to NSF to Office 365 Migration Using IMAP

In this method, we will use the IMAP Connector in IBM Lotus Notes to migrate IBM Lotus Notes to Office 365. You can use this manual method, but if you want to get better results, then you need to implement Lotus Notes to Office 365 migration step by step.

Step 1 – Create Backup of Your NSF Files

Before starting the migration, you need to create a backup of NSF files using the IMAP server. This step is crucial because the manual steps can lead to data loss.

Step 2 – Generate a New Mailboxes for Each User

You need to create new mailboxes for all lotus notes user profiles to migrate lotus notes to Office 365.

Step 3 – Enable the IMAP TCP / IP Port

  • Now, select the domino administration, and click on the configuration.
  • Open the server files, and then run the IMAP configuration.
  • Then, enable the default TCP/IP port.
  • You need to change the port values.
  • Now, enable it right from the mail IMAP column.
  • Finally, tap on the Save option, and after that, Close >> Exit.

Step 4 – Connect to IMAP Connector

Use the IMAP Connector to synchronize email messages from NSF files to Microsoft 365. It is a program that helps create a carrier channel between two IMAP email servers to Migrate Lotus Notes to Office 365.

Drawbacks of IMAP-Based Migration Manual Method

There are some disadvantages of using the method mentioned earlier to Lotus Notes to Office 365 migration using IMAP Connector. It has many barriers that are given below.

  • If your Notes client is present behind a firewall and proxy, it is not connected to the Internet.
  • This process is too complicated, and new users cannot execute the steps.
  • Required technical knowledge to implement the process.
  • It is a highly time-consuming method.
  • This manual method restricts the transfer of calendar entries.
  • It has a maximum 1GB limit to move emails NSF to Office 365.
